What this means for your family
While many families appreciate the friendly staff and clean environment, there are recurring reports of medication errors and inconsistent communication regarding care. We strongly advise families to monitor medication administration closely and verify dietary restrictions with the nursing staff upon admission.

17 reviews on Google“PruittHealth - Washington receives a mix of highly positive feedback regarding staff friendliness and facility cleanliness, alongside serious concerns about clinical oversight and dietary management. While many families report excellent experiences with rehab and daily care, others have documented significant issues with medication administration, responsiveness to basic needs, and inconsistent communication from the care team.”

Questions for Your Tour
- 1I noticed you have a high response rate to online feedback; how do you use that family input to improve the daily experience for residents?
- 2With a smaller capacity of 47 residents, how does your team ensure that each individual receives timely attention when they press their call light?
- 3What specific protocols do you have in place to ensure accuracy and consistency when it comes to managing resident medications and dietary requirements?
- 4Given the current staffing levels, how do you maintain the high standards of cleanliness and rehab services that your facility is known for?
- 5What kind of daily social or recreational activities are available to keep residents engaged and connected with one another?
- 6How does your nursing team coordinate with families if there is a change in a resident's health status or an urgent medical need?

Inspection History
Medicare Inspection History
3-year lookback · Medicare 2026
This facility had 7 deficiencies identified in November 2024 across multiple care areas, with all issues reportedly corrected by the provider. The most significant problems involved food safety and dietary services, resident living environment quality, and care planning. Additional concerns included emergency preparedness, fire safety systems, respiratory care, and emergency lighting. While the variety of deficiencies suggests broad operational challenges, the facility has provided correction dates for all identified issues.
